I was given a task. For company event, we were gonna make some sort of “Charging Station”.
I bought this 10 port USB Hub (BH049)thinking that it’s ideal~ enough ports, and powered, etc etc. But ran into a slight problem..
in order to use it as charger, the USB standard plug B had to be plugged into a computer that is ON. BOOOO!!!!
after doing some research online, I picked up some screw drivers, and a soldering iron (USB POWERED!)
first, open up the hub and DESTROY the circuit trace for USB pin 2 and 3.
second, use the soldering iron and short the USB pin 2 and 3 together
repeat for all 10 ports, re-assemble them together!
TADAA~~ NERD! i had to use mine to take pic with. but it’ll charge
now. . . the 10 port hub will NOT work for hub. it will JUST become a charging station!
